 trivia oko imena likova
KIRK:
Kirk's middle initial / middle name. It is generally agreed that Kirk's full name is "James Tiberius Kirk". It was only given as "James T. Kirk" in TOS, the "Tiberius" didn't come around until TAS ("Bem") and the novels. It was formally established in ST6. In Where No Man Has Gone Before, Gary Mitchell makes a gravestone for Kirk that says "James R. Kirk", apparently before Gene had settled on a middle name (or possibly proof that Gary was failing as a god).
SPOCK:
Spock's other name (you couldn't pronounce it, as he told the blonde in This Side of Paradise) isn't given in TOS or TFS. It is given in one or more of the books if you care to believe them. According to the Officer's Manual (and probably originated from D.C. Fontana), it is Xtmprszntwlfd (pronounced with six syllables). In the novel "Ishmael", it is given as S'chin T'gai.
In Journey to Babel there's this exchange:
Kirk: Mrs. Sarek...
Amanda: Amanda. I'm afraid you [can't?] pronounce the Vulcan form.
Kirk: Can you?
Amanda: In a fashion, after many years of practice.
MCCOY
McCoy's middle initial is given in Friday's Child and The Search For Spock as "H". Some novels have it as "H", others as "T", and apparently still other have his middle name as "Edward". Geoffrey Mandel's Officer's Manual lists his middle name as Horatio.
DATA
Data's name was shown on a computer screen (in The Measure of a Man) as "Lt. Cmdr NFN NMI Data" ("No First Name, No Middle Initial").
